# Break-Glass Access — InvoForge Renderer

Plugin authors normally interact with the InvoForge PDF renderer through the sandboxed plugin API only. Break-glass access exists solely for incidents where a malformed plugin corrupts the render queue and the sandbox cannot be reached. Request approval from the on-call steward first; all break-glass sessions are logged and reviewed within 24 hours. Once approval is granted, unlock the emergency console using the recovery passphrase that appears immediately below.

recovery phrase for yawif-hahif: druys-kelius-ralax-raliel

## Artifact signing — Chronofile exports

Report exports from Chronofile 4.1 now normalize timestamps to UTC at build time; renderers apply the viewer's timezone. Export bundles are signed per release. Verify before distribution; unsigned bundles are rejected by the Hallowmere gateway. Verification uses the current release key, included below.

release key, kajeg-yawif: bky6_axksxH

Subject: Memtrace cut-over complete

Team,

Cut-over to Memtrace v2 for GPU memory profiling finished last night. Old v1 agents are disabled; any tickets referencing v1 dashboards should be closed as resolved-by-migration. Sampling overhead is now under 2% and allocation traces include kernel names. Known gap: profiles older than 30 days were not migrated. Point customers at the v2 docs for setup questions. For reference when troubleshooting, the agent now runs with the following configuration.

settings of bagaf-bawip:
[aldax]
port = 5000
region = south-4
host = aldax.brasklabs.corp
team = brivan
timeout_ms = 2000
retries = 2